Comic novel about Hitler takes Germany by storm
thestar.com ^ | January 25, 2013 | Greg Quill

Posted on 01/26/2013 1:53:09 AM PST by Berlin_Freeper

A comic novel that imagines Adolf Hitler survived the Second World War is the surprise hit of Germany’s winter book season.

Er Ist Wieder Da (He’s Here Again) conceives that Hitler spent 66 years asleep in an open field in Berlin, then becomes something of a quizzical, harmless folk hero in the new millennium’s celebrity-driven media and cynical political machinery.

The debut novel by German journalist Timur Vermes has sold 250,000 copies of its initial 360,000 print run in Hitler’s homeland since it was published Jan. 18, dislodging Ken Follet’s Winter Of The World from the top of Germany’s bestsellers list.

The language, reviewers note, deliberately evokes the first-person narrative of Mein Kampf, the Nazi blueprint Hitler wrote in 1924, which a German publisher plans to reprint in 2015, the first reissue since 1945.

Wait..WHAT!?!

Not exactly sure which part your 'WHAT!?!' refers to, but 2015 is when the copyright to Mein Kampf - currently held by the state of Bavaria IIRC - expires (70 years after the author's death) and the book becomes public domain. The book, unlike a lot of the Nazi's symbols, has never been illegal in Germany. Bavaria just never allowed any reprints. And that right goes away in 2015. Just FYI.
